The Nutri-Score algorithm returned its second band for this label. That grade typically describes a nutrition panel whose favourable components register clearly in the model without fully offsetting its energy or sodium terms. Because the calculation is a single points balance rather than a set of independent thresholds, a strong fibre or protein figure can lift a panel into this band even where one penalised nutrient sits high. The grade summarises the declared panel alone and carries no information about the additive ratings screened below.

Ingredient-list length is a descriptive property of the label, not a safety rating. A longer list is not automatically worse and a shorter one is not automatically better; the count is shown so the label can be placed against a comparable population. The comparison here runs against the 63,434 Plant-based foods and beverages products we publish with a parsed label, not against the whole catalogue, because list length varies far more between categories than within one.

Full Ingredient List

dried potatoes, corn starch, corn oil, sugar, maltodextrin (made from corn), salt, soy lecithin, déxtrose, whey, whey protein concentrate, onion powder, cheddar cheese (milk, cheese cultures, salt, enzymes), monosodium glutamate, blue cheese (milk, cheese cultures, sált, enzymes), citric acid, artificial color (yellow 6 lake, yellow 5 lake, yellow 5, yellow 6), skim milk, natural and artificial flavors, garlic powder, lactic acid, disodium inosinate, and disodium guanylate. contains milk and soy ingredients. frito-lay, inc. plano, tx 75024-4099 2021 frito-laynorth america, inc
